Istanbul: Turkey’s official news agency says authorities have arrested the wife of Abu Omar Al Shishani, a top commander of Daesh killed two years ago.

Anadolu news agency reported late Thursday four people were formally arrested in Istanbul for alleged links to Daesh following their detention in a counter-terror operation earlier in July. Among them was Seda D., married to the infamous red-bearded Georgian national known by his nom de guerre “Omar the Chechen” in Arabic.

The private DHA news agency reported the woman had used a fake passport. The report said she has two sons.

Al Shishani — born Tarkhan Batirashvili — was the “minister of war” for Daesh and appeared on many videos. US military said he was killed in Iraq in July 2016 during an air strike.
